KUALA LUMPUR: The Prime Minister’s Office latest public relations team recruit, Tan Sri Lim Kok Wing, said he had only the greatest respect and admiration for Tun Dr Mahathir Mohamad, after the latter wrote a blog post about the advertising man’s advice to stop criticising Datuk Seri Najib Razak.

Lim, whose LimKokWing University of Creative Technology is a global brand name, declared his respect for Dr Mahathir in a tweet, and appeared to be in in response to the retired statement’s blog post last Friday.

Dr Mahathir had chided Lim for asking him to stop attacking the current prime minister, Najib, over the 1Malaysia Development Bhd (1MDB) scandal.

“I’ve absolutely the greatest respect n admiration for Tun Mahathir. Everyone who knows me knows this to be the absolute truth @chedet_cc,” Lim tweeted on June 5, the same day as Dr Mahathir’s blog post.

The former prime minister had written the entry after being stopped from speaking at a forum on 1MDB, titled “Nothing to Hide” at the Putra World Trade Centre in Kuala Lumpur.

He wrote that he had been advised by a “friend” who was recently appointed PR strategist to the prime minister, not to attack Najib over 1MDB.

But Dr Mahathir said that in the past, this friend, had expressed concern about the policies and performance of the Najib administration and had urged him (Dr Mahathir) to do something about it.

However, he added that during a recent visit by this friend, the person appeared to have changed and urged him not to attack the prime minister instead.

Dr Mahathir wrote that this person, who is now installed at the Prime Minister’s Office, was working hard to cover the wrongdoings in 1MDB. — The Malaysian Insider
